A vulnerability was found in DPDK through version 19.11, A malicious container which has direct access to the vhost-user socket can keep sending VHOST_USER_GET_INFLIGHT_FD messages which may cause leaking resources until resulting a DoS. Leaking resources being both file descriptors and virtual memory.

inflight messages (VHOST_USER_GET_INFLIGHT_FD and VHOST_USER_SET_INFLIGHT_FD) were added in upstream version 19.11 via the following commit: -> https://git.dpdk.org/dpdk/commit/?id=d87f1a1cb7b666550bb53e39c1d85d9f7b861e6f
Statement: The versions of DPDK as shipped with Red Hat Enterprise Linux 7 were not affected by this flaw, as they did not include support for the inflight share memory feature, which was introduced in a later version of the package. This issue did not affect the versions of Ceph as shipped with Red Hat Ceph Storage 3 and 4, as they did not include support for DPDK.
